Pytania otagowane jako asp.net-mvc

ASP.NET MVC Framework to platforma i narzędzie aplikacji internetowych typu open source, które implementuje wersję wzorca model-view-controller (MVC) dostosowaną do aplikacji internetowych i opartą na technologii ASP.NET.

11
Jak sprawić, by niestandardowe strony błędów działały w ASP.NET MVC 4
Chcę wyświetlić niestandardową stronę błędu dla 500, 404 i 403. Oto, co zrobiłem: Włączono niestandardowe błędy w pliku web.config w następujący sposób: <customErrors mode="On" defaultRedirect="~/Views/Shared/Error.cshtml"> <error statusCode="403" redirect="~/Views/Shared/UnauthorizedAccess.cshtml" /> <error statusCode="404" redirect="~/Views/Shared/FileNotFound.cshtml" /> </customErrors> Zarejestrowany HandleErrorAttributejako globalny filtr akcji w FilterConfigklasie w następujący sposób: public static void RegisterGlobalFilters(GlobalFilterCollection filters) { …

22
Jak obsługiwać pola wyboru w formularzach ASP.NET MVC?
Uwaga: to pytanie ma ponad dziewięć lat! Najlepszą opcją jest wyszukiwanie nowszych pytań lub wyszukiwanie poniższych odpowiedzi w poszukiwaniu konkretnej wersji MVC, ponieważ wiele odpowiedzi tutaj jest już nieaktualnych. Jeśli znajdziesz odpowiedź, która działa dla Twojej wersji, upewnij się, że zawiera ona wersję używanego MVC. (Oryginalne pytanie zaczyna się poniżej) …

11
Jak mogę zwrócić camelCase JSON zserializowany przez JSON.NET z metod kontrolera ASP.NET MVC?
Mój problem polega na tym, że chcę zwrócić dane JSON camelCased (w przeciwieństwie do standardowej PascalCase) za pośrednictwem ActionResult s z metod kontrolera ASP.NET MVC, serializowanych przez JSON.NET . Jako przykład rozważ następującą klasę C #: public class Person { public string FirstName { get; set; } public string LastName …


7
Zamień znaki podziału linii na <br /> w widoku Razor ASP.NET MVC
Mam kontrolkę textarea, która przyjmuje dane wejściowe. Próbuję później renderować ten tekst do widoku, używając po prostu: @ Model.CommentText To poprawnie koduje dowolne wartości. Chcę jednak zastąpić znaki podziału wiersza &lt;br /&gt;i nie mogę znaleźć sposobu, aby upewnić się, że nowe znaczniki br nie zostaną zakodowane. Próbowałem użyć HtmlString, ale …


9
Jak znaleźć bezwzględny adres URL akcji w ASP.NET MVC?
Muszę zrobić coś takiego: &lt;script type="text/javascript"&gt; token_url = "http://example.com/your_token_url"; &lt;/script&gt; Korzystam z wersji beta MVC, ale nie mogę dowiedzieć się, jak uzyskać bezwzględny adres URL akcji. Chciałbym zrobić coś takiego: &lt;%= Url.AbsoluteAction("Action","Controller")) %&gt; Czy istnieje do tego pomocnik lub metoda strony?
239 asp.net-mvc 

11
ViewModel Najlepsze praktyki
Z tego pytania wynika, że ​​sensowne jest, aby kontroler utworzył model ViewModel, który dokładniej odzwierciedla model, który widok próbuje wyświetlić, ale jestem ciekawy niektórych konwencji (jestem nowy we wzorcu MVC , jeśli nie było to już oczywiste). Zasadniczo miałem następujące pytania: Zwykle lubię mieć jedną klasę / plik. Czy ma …

5
Metoda niestatyczna wymaga celu
Mam działanie kontrolera, które działa poprawnie w przeglądarce Firefox zarówno lokalnie, jak i produkcyjnie, a IE lokalnie, ale nie IE w produkcji. Oto moja akcja kontrolera: public ActionResult MNPurchase() { CalculationViewModel calculationViewModel = (CalculationViewModel)TempData["calculationViewModel"]; decimal OP = landTitleUnitOfWork.Sales.Find() .Where(x =&gt; x.Min &gt;= calculationViewModel.SalesPrice) .FirstOrDefault() .OP; decimal MP = landTitleUnitOfWork.Sales.Find() .Where(x …


13
Jakie są główne wady Java Server Faces 2.0?
Wczoraj widziałem prezentację na temat Java Server Faces 2.0, która wyglądała naprawdę imponująco, mimo że obecnie jestem szczęśliwym programistą ASP.NET MVC / jQuery. W JSF najbardziej podobała mi się ogromna ilość komponentów interfejsu użytkownika obsługujących AJAX, które wydają się przyspieszać programowanie znacznie szybciej niż w przypadku ASP.NET MVC, szczególnie w …
234 asp.net-mvc  jsf  jsf-2 




9
Użycie Html.ActionLink do wywołania akcji na innym kontrolerze
Próbuję nawigować między kontrolerami za pomocą ActionLink. Podam mój problem na przykładzie. Korzystam z widoku Indeks kontrolera Hat i próbuję użyć poniższego kodu, aby utworzyć łącze do akcji Szczegóły kontrolera produktu. &lt;%= Html.ActionLink("Details", "Details", "Product", new { id=item.ID }) %&gt; Zamiast tworzyć łącze do szczegółów w kontrolerze produktu, generuje to …
224 asp.net-mvc 

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.